The process of utilization of billets of all kinds of hardwood species at present used either as firewood or for the manufacture of charcoal or left in the forest to rot adopted by a recently established factory of Bombay in the manufacture of fibre-board is described. It indicates the possibilities of better utilization of wood wastes.Downloads
